Day 1: Los Angeles to Santa Barbara
After departing from Los Angeles, the first stop on this trip is Santa Barbara. Located just a few hours north of LA, Santa Barbara is known for its stunning beaches and beautiful Spanish-style architecture. Start your day by taking a stroll along State Street, the city's main shopping district filled with local boutiques and restaurants.
Next, head over to Stearns Wharf, a historic pier that offers breathtaking views of the coastline. Here, you can also check out the local seafood scene and grab some of the freshest seafood around. If you're looking for some adventure, hop on a kayak tour and explore the waterways around the pier.
Day 2: Big Sur and Monterey
On day two, you'll make your way up the beautiful Pacific Coast Highway. Take in the stunning views of the ocean and coastline as you pass through Big Sur. This stretch of road is one of the most iconic drives in California and is a must-see on any trip up the coast.
Once you arrive in Monterey, make your way to Cannery Row, a lively waterfront district that was once home to a number of sardine canneries. Today, it's a hub of restaurants, shops, and attractions. Check out the Monterey Bay Aquarium, one of the largest and most respected aquariums in the world, or take a stroll through the historic Fisherman's Wharf.
Day 3: San Francisco
The final day of your tour will be spent exploring the vibrant city of San Francisco. Start your day by visiting the iconic Golden Gate Bridge. Take a bike ride across the bridge and enjoy stunning views of the city skyline and bay.
Next, make your way to Fisherman's Wharf, a popular tourist destination with a range of seafood restaurants and souvenir shops. While here, be sure to check out Pier 39, home to sea lions and a variety of street performers.
Finish up your day with a trip to Alcatraz Island, the former prison that once held some of America's most dangerous criminals. Take a tour of the prison and learn about its fascinating history.
